Web20 mei 1998 · No.98EX195) Position location (determination) of enemy microwave emitters (radars and jammers) is one of the most important tasks of electronic warfare (EW) systems, particularly for electronic intelligence (ELINT) and electronic support measures (ESM) systems. Some devices are described as microwave weapons; the microwave range is commonly defined as being between 300 MHz and 300 GHz (wavelengths of 1 meter to 1 millimeter), which is within the radiofrequency (RF) range.
